Frequently Asked Questions
What is the lifespan of a Leopard Gecko?
Leopard Geckos typically live between 10 to 20 years.
Are Blue Tegus good pets for beginners?
No, Blue Tegus are generally not recommended for first-time reptile owners due to their size and care requirements.
How much space do I need for a Blue Tegu?
Blue Tegus require a larger enclosure compared to Leopard Geckos, often needing more than 100 gallons of space.
Can Leopard Geckos and Blue Tegus live together?
No, it is not advisable to house Leopard Geckos and Blue Tegus together due to their differing care needs and potential aggression.
